Illinois Tech’s Bachelor of Science in Aerospace Engineering/Bachelor of Science in Mechanical Engineering dual degree program allows students the opportunity to complete both degrees in as few as five years.
This program opens the door to more job opportunities in engineering and gives students a greater breadth of knowledge in the engineering field. 
The undergraduate aerospace engineering program explores both the design and manufacturing of aircraft as well as the design and flight of vehicles beyond Earth’s atmosphere. When combined with our undergraduate mechanical engineering program, students will be prepared to participate in the process of designing, developing, and manufacturing machinery and devices at all scales in the area of energy production and transfer as well as in the vast field of system design and control.
Students will gain a thorough knowledge of engineering principles and methods to drive creativity and innovation through such subjects as computer-aided design and visualization, flight mechanics, robotics, solar exploration, and the development and use of advanced materials.
